본문 바로가기

코딩테스트31

[후기] 코드트리로 약점 보완하기 안녕하세요 코코종입니다. 약 한 달 전에 코드트리 후기를 남겼는데 시간이 엄청 빠르네요! 지난 포스팅 살펴보기 저는 코딩테스트 준비에 주로 2가지 플랫폼을 사용하고 있습니다. 백준에서는 스트릭의 노예가 되어 1일 1알고리즘을 이어가고 있고, 코드트리에서는 주로 부족하다고 생각되는 유형을 공부하고 있습니다. 저는 이번에 DP 파트에서 어려움을 겪고 있었는데요, 마침 협찬(?)으로 사용하던 코드트리에서 DP 파트를 공부할 수 있었습니다. 코드트리에서 가이드북을 통해 유형별로 차근차근 학습할 수 있다는 장점이 있습니다. 저는 그래서 DP1과 DP2 문제를 다 풀고자~ 했지만,,, 실패했습니다.. 그래도 DP1은 다 푼게 뿌듯하네요 허허. 덕분에 DP에 자신감이 생겼고! 응시했던 네이버 코테에서는 DP가 나오지.. 2024. 4. 1.
[후기] 코드트리로 코딩 테스트 공부하고 광명찾자 코드트리가 뭐에요? 개발자에게 뗄레야 뗄 수 없는 숙명... 그것은 '코딩 테스트' 다들 취업/이직 시즌에 반짝하는 경우가 많은데요(일단 나부터) 유명한 사이트라고 한다면 백준, 프로그래머스, 리트코드 등등이 있는데 저는 코드트리는 들어보지 못했었답니다.(미안해요 코드트리...) 근데 사실은 이게 창조손해였지 뭐에요..? 이렇게 좋은 플랫폼이 있는지 몰랐던 나.. 반성해 혹시 아직도 손해를 보고 있을 분들을 위해 한달 이용후기를 작성합니다! 유료 서비스이지만 무료로 제공되는 기능들도 있다구요!! (가격도 합리적) 코드트리의 장점 1: 실력진단 어떤 플랫폼이던 처음에는 문제만 좌르르르륽 있고 내 실력을 알기 어렵잖아요? 특히 처음에 공부할때의 그 막막함이란...(공포의 별찍기) 그래서 어떤 문제부터 풀어야.. 2024. 3. 1.
[후기] 패스트캠퍼스 '개발자 취업 합격 패스 with 코딩테스트, 기술면접' 강의 1달 후기 안녕하세요 코코종입니다. 어느덧 강의를 제대로 들은지 한달정도 되었네요(후기 이벤트가 아니었다면 또 미뤘을 것 같은 무서운 너낌) 다른 공부를 겸하고 다른 활동도 겸하느라 강의자체에 많이 집중하지는 못했네요 ㅜㅜ (모두 같은 마음이겠죠...?) 이번 강의를 기점으로 Swift로 풀던 코딩테스트를 Python으로 전환해봤는데요. 이번에 모 판교의 노란 회사의 자회사가 최근에 코테 전형에서는 Swift를 사용할 수 없었다는 이야기를 들었습니다. (잘 넘아왔따..) swift가 다른 언어보다 문자열 처리도 불편하고 안되는것도 많아서 참... 아쉬웠는데 파이썬은 안되는게 없네요 ㅋㅋㅋㅋㅋ 기본적인 자료구조와 알고리즘에 대한 내용은 숙지하고 있어 복습겸 강의를 좀 들었고. 유형별로 '기초 문제풀이'와 '핵심 문제.. 2023. 5. 19.
[후기] 패스트캠퍼스 '개발자 취업 합격패스' 강의 4주차 안녕하세요 코코종입니다. 이번주에는 코딩테스트가 하나 있어 코딩테스트 공부를 좀 많이 했네요! (쫌 실력이 는 것 같지만... 갈길이 멀군요 어려버...) 코딩테스트를 준비하고자 Part 3. 코딩테스트 문제풀이 부분을 들었습니다. 강사님은 이전에 파이썬과 알고리즘 공부를 처음 할 때 많은 도움을 받았던 나동빈님이셨습니다. (책도 샀던거 같은데 어딨는지 모르겠네요... 새건데..) 책도 내실만큼 믿음직한 강사님이죠? 확실히 강사님들 퀄리티가 남다른 것 같습니다. 알고리즘 유형별로 정리되어서 기초 - 핵심 유형 순으로 탄탄하게 난이도를 올려가면서 문제를 풀어볼 수 있습니다. 저같은 경우에는 난이도 hard 이상은 듣지 않고 medium 정도까지의 난이도만 들었습니다(골드 낮은 정도?의 난이도였습니다.) 강.. 2023. 5. 14.
[후기] 패스트캠퍼스 '개발자 취업 합격패스' 강의 3주차 안녕하세요 코코종입니다. 한주한주가 너무 빠르네요... 할 일은 많고 시간은 없고 ㅜㅜ 그럼에도 공부는 꾸준히 해야지요!! 먼저 해당 강의를 통해 익힌 자료구조 지식으로 꾸준히 코딩테스트 문제를 연습하고 있습니다. 원래는 백준에서 풀었는데 5월부터는 프로그래머스에서 코딩테스트 공부를 하고 있답니다. 이외에도 코딩테스트 강의가 있어 들어볼 예정입니다. 유형별로 정리되어 있어 제 필요에 따라 쏙쏙 골라서 들을 수 있을 것 같네요. 개인적으로는 탐색이라거나 그리디 문제는 많이 풀어봐야겠더라구요. 또한 강의에 최신 코테용 핵심 알고리즘이 있어 이부분도 시간을 좀 내서 들어볼 예정입니다(예..정) 또한 CS지식 같은 경우에 제 언어로 풀어서 설명할 수 있도록 강의 외적인 부분도 따로 공부를 하고 있습니다! 학부생.. 2023. 5. 7.
[Swift 알고리즘] 프로그래머스 - 기능개발 안녕하세요 코코종입니다. 이전에 풀었던 문제지만 다시 풀었습니다. 확실히 이전에는 구현에 어려움을 조큼... 겪었는데 조금 연습했다고 익숙해졌나보네요 쿠쿠쿠... import Foundation func solution(_ progresses:[Int], _ speeds:[Int]) -> [Int] { var answer: [Int] = [] var progresses: [Int] = progresses // queue처럼 사용 var speeds: [Int] = speeds // queue 처럼 사용 while !progresses.isEmpty { for i in 0..= 100 { progresses.removeFirst() speeds.removeFirst() result += 1 } if res.. 2023. 5. 7.